    Ingredients & Equipment

    This chocolate dip for fruitโ€™s ingredient list is super simple. You only need 4 ingredients (plus your favorite fruit or dippers) and theyโ€™re all easy to find at your local grocery store.

    • Cream cheese
    • Powdered sugar
    • Cocoa powder
    • Whipped topping (Cool Whip)
    • Strawberries, bananas, graham crackers, or other dippers

    Full measurements for each ingredient can be found in the printable recipe card at the bottom of this post.

    Youโ€™ll also need a few things from the kitchen:

    • Electric hand mixer (you can also use a stand mixer)
    • Large mixing bowl
    • Silicone spatula
    • Measuring cups
    • Serving bowl

    Ingredients to make chocolate fruit dip

    Step By Step Instructions

    This recipe makes 12 servings. It takes about 10 minutes of prep time and I recommend chilling for at least 1 hour before serving if possible.

    Step 1.ย Allow the cream cheese to soften at room temperature. Thaw the whipped topping.

    Step 2. In a large m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ese and powdered sugar with the mixer on high speed until smooth and creamy.

    Step 3. Add the cocoa powder, and beat until the color is solid.

    Step 4. Use the spatula to gently fold the whipped topping into the mixture.

    Step 5.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our or until ready to serve. Serve with your favorite fruit or other dippers.

    Variations

    Here are some easy ways you can change up this basic chocolate fruit dip:

    • Add a swirl of peanut butter or Nutella for extra richness.
    • Mix in a splash of flavored extracts like vanilla, almond, or mint.
    • Fold in mini chocolate chips or crushed cookies for texture.
    • Top with sprinkles, chopped nuts, or shredded coconut.
    • Stir in a little espresso powder for a mocha twist.
    • Add a pinch of cinnamon or chili powder for a flavor kick.

    Leftovers & Storage

    You can keep your chocolate fruit dip any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for 3-4 days.

    Because this easy dip uses cream cheese, you want to make sure you donโ€™t let it sit out at room temperature for more than 2 hours. You can put it in the refrigerator to chill it again if you are serving it for longer periods of time. If it has sat out for awhile, be sure to stir it.

    Tips & Tricks

    • Let the cream cheese sit at room temperature for 30 minutes before mixing. This will help you to get a smooth and lump-free mixture.
    • Be sure to gently fold in whipped topping with a spatula to keep the dip light and fluffy.
    • For a thicker dip, use less whipped topping. For a fluffier dip, add more.
    • You can use a stand mixer or an electric mixer to blend the ingredients together. If you donโ€™t have either, you can just use a spatula or mixing spoon. It will just take a bit more work on your part.

    Chocolate Fruit Dip

    No ratings yet
    Print Pin Rate
    Prep Time: 10 minutes minutes
    Chill Time: 1 hour hour
    Servings: 12

    Equipment

    • Electric hand mixer
    • Large Mixing Bowl
    • Silicone Spatula
    • Measuring Cups
    • Serving bowl

    Ingredients

    • 8 oz cream cheese softened
    • 1 cup powdered sugar
    • ยผ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
    • 8 oz whipped topping thawed

    Instructions

    • Allow the cream cheese to soften at room temperature. Thaw the whipped topping.
    • In a large m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ese and powdered sugar with the mixer on high speed until smooth and creamy.
    • Add the cocoa powder, and beat until the color is solid.
    • Use the spatula to gently fold the whipped topping into the mixture.
    •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our or until ready to serve. Serve with your favorite fruit or other dippers.

    Notes

    Leftovers can be kept in an airtight container in the fridge for 3-4 days.
